Cobra Kai
Cobra Kai is available on Netflix for those who enjoy martial arts entertainment. American martial arts comedy-drama, the series is called Cobra Kai. It is a sequel of the Karate Kid films and was created by Josh Heald and Jon Hurwitz. Hayes Schlossberg also contributed to its creation. Sony Pictures Television distributed it.
The story centers around the Cobra Kai dojo, a martial arts school. Johnny leaves the dojo following season 2. Daniel tries his best to bring it to an end. The dojo conflicts are a result of the ongoing conflict between Johnny, Daniel and their pasts.
Hilda
Hilda's kid shows on Netflix is a British-Canadian animated series based on the graphic novels by Luke Pearson. The series is about Hilda, a young girl who lives in the wild and is surrounded by magical creatures. With her mother, she eventually moves to Trollberg and starts to fight dangerous monsters to save her home. Hilda’s adventures will delight children and adults alike.

The series is based on Luke Pearson's graphic novels, which are freely adapted for the screen. The show's main focus is on the adventures and triumphs of the title heroine. True and The Rainbow Kingdom
True and The Rainbow Kingdom is an animated web series about children that was produced by Guru Studio, Home Plate Entertainment, and Guru Studio. It was inspired by the artwork of FriendsWithYou in America. The series is filled with colorful characters who love to travel the world. The series is rated PG and is recommended for viewers of all ages.
The show is set within a whimsical world in which True, an eight-year old girl with a kind heart and quirky personality, helps the Rainbow Kingdom's residents solve their problems. True is a superhero because of her magical abilities that allow her to solve many problems. The show also celebrates the power of empathy, imagination, and mindfulness.

The Irregulars
The Irregulars is a crime drama series that will appeal to fans of British mysteries. Created by Tom Bidwell, this series is based on the works of Sir Arthur Conan Doyle. It tells stories of the Baker Street Irregulars that work for Dr. Watson.
Netflix's The Irregulars follows a group young detectives who are obsessed about solving crimes. The show loosely draws inspiration from Sir Arthur Conan Doyle's novels.
